The 5m Durst Rho 512R UV printer

 

Responding to increased demand for lightbox graphics for the retail POS market, ImageData Group has taken delivery of a super-wide format 5m Durst Rho 512R roll-fed UV inkjet printer.

The Yorkshire and East Sussex-based print and communications company is a long-standing Durst customer.

‘This new machine will perfectly complement our portfolio of large-format digital printing equipment,’ said Paul Price, imageData Group’s managing director for the retail sector. ‘The machine’s ability to create single-piece graphics as big as 20 x 5m without a join means that truly exceptional quality indoor graphics suitable for close viewing can be produced effortlessly,’ he explained.

The Rho 512R can print onto a range of substrates including paper, banners, vinyl, fabrics and canvas using VOC-free Rho Roll ink ‘which remains flexible and does not crack when applied to fabrics or textiles, even when they are folded or rolled,’ noted Mr Price.

‘The new Durst represents an investment of around £500,000,’ he revealed. ‘We can deliver the highest quality graphics printed on a wider range of substrates, faster than ever before.’
